Personal Hygiene and Cleanliness Best Practices
1. Keep yourself clean and tidy at all times
2. Never throw garbage outside the house in open or out of the window
3. Keep a dustbin inside and outside the house
4. Make a conscious effort not to throw garbage on roads
5. Never spit on roads
6. Do not urinate on roads or in an open area
7. Always soap-wash your hands in running water before eating anything
8. Keep the area around your house clean
9. Monitor and prevent people from throwing garbage under lamp post, trees, transformers etc.
10. People should segregate waste before putting it in the dustbin in their area
11. Manage your wet waste at home by making manure and using it in plants and garden
12. Keep a dustbin in the car so that you do not need to throw garbage out from the window
13. Keep wrappers/waste in a bag while using public transport (buses/trains etc.) and throw them in a dustbin later.
